Output 8ed287b44f795850ee4755528a14f4be26304e7089076eb07646df55ad138556:0

value
10124263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95abde36086684021429669017728d77fb86a8e3 OP_EQUAL
address
3FLQVj2C5kzxim4tqN5qWyVUpaLKSh24n8
transaction
8ed287b44f795850ee4755528a14f4be26304e7089076eb07646df55ad138556
confirmations
428422
spent
true